It might be too soon to tell if they will become favorite films, but I ordered "The Complete Nancy Drew" from Amazon and it arrived yesterday. Bonita Granville starred as Nancy Drew in four movies in 1939 and 1940 which were quite popular, mainly because they are very entertaining. My wife is a mystery addict and she read all or most of the Nancy Drew books when she was in elementary school, and we had seen "Nancy Drew, Reporter" before and enjoyed it, so when I saw the collection was affordable I order it. Nancy Drew movies from the forties are probably an acquired taste but I enjoyed watching all four. My wife says the films aren't quite like the books and that Nancy shouldn't be quite as old as Granville played her but one of the nice things about these is that Granville was fifteen and sixteen when she made the films, so it seems perfectly natural to me. As mysteries go, the plots aren't much but the comedy aspects of the films are what carries them; basically well done low brow comedy carries the movies but the mystery conventions keep them from being just low brow comedies. The chemistry between Nancy, her father, and Nancy's long suffering boyfriend works very well. While these could be described as being something like "Andy Hardy Solves a Mystery," the films are a lot of fun. Granville was a very good child actress who was nominated for but did not win an Academy Award when she was eleven or twelve; the Nancy Drew movies served as a vehicle for her to transition from child star to grown actress which is something that not many juveniles of the thirties and forties managed to pull off; she went on to make a few good comedies and at least solid film noir before she married and became a successful television producer (she financed and piloted the "Lone Ranger" and "Lassie" series) and retired from acting. I wish she had been in a few more Nancy Drew movies but I'm happy with the four she did make. I know we'll watch them again but I'm not sure they will become favorites but they could.
